Types of Natural Hair Wigs

Natural hair wigs come in a variety of types to cater to different hair textures, preferences, and lifestyles. Here is a brief overview of the most popular options:

  • Lace Front Wigs: These wigs feature a delicate lace base that mimics the natural scalp, creating an illusion of seamless hair growth. They provide exceptional versatility and can be styled in multiple ways, making them ideal for everyday wear and special occasions.

  • Full Lace Wigs: As the name suggests, full lace wigs are constructed entirely from a lace base. This luxurious option offers the ultimate in comfort and breathability, allowing for effortless styling and a natural-looking hairline.

  • 360 Lace Wigs: A hybrid between lace front and full lace wigs, 360 lace wigs feature a lace base that extends around the entire circumference of the head. This type of wig provides a versatile styling experience, allowing for high ponytails and updos without revealing any tracks.

  • U-Part Wigs: U-part wigs are designed with a U-shaped opening at the crown, which allows for the seamless integration of natural hair. They are ideal for those who want to add volume, length, or highlights to their own hair without fully covering it.

How to Choose the Right Natural Hair Wig

Selecting the right natural hair wig requires careful consideration of several factors:

  • Hair Texture: The texture of the wig should match your natural hair as closely as possible to create a seamless blend. Consider factors such as curl pattern, thickness, and density.

  • Hair Color: Opt for a color that complements your skin tone and natural hair color. You can choose a wig that is slightly lighter or darker than your own hair for a subtle highlight or lowlight effect.

  • Cap Size: Measure your head circumference and refer to the manufacturer's size chart to find the best fit. A properly fitting wig will ensure a secure and comfortable wear.

  • Style: Consider your personal style and lifestyle when choosing a wig. Lace front wigs offer the most natural-looking hairline, while full lace wigs provide the ultimate breathability and styling freedom.

  • Quality: Invest in a high-quality natural hair wig that is made from 100% human hair. This ensures durability, versatility, and a more natural appearance.

Maintenance and Styling Tips

Proper maintenance and styling are crucial for extending the lifespan and enhancing the beauty of natural hair wigs:

  • Detangling: Gently detangle your wig with a wide-toothed comb or brush before and after each use to prevent tangles and matting.

  • Washing: Wash your wig every 7-10 wears using lukewarm water and a mild shampoo and conditioner designed for human hair. Avoid over-washing, as this can strip away natural oils.

  • Conditioning: Regularly condition your wig to keep it soft, manageable, and free from dryness. Use a deep conditioning treatment once a month to restore moisture and vitality.

  • Styling: Use heat protectant spray before applying heat to your wig. Avoid excessive heating, as this can damage the hair fibers.

  • Storage: Store your wig on a mannequin or wig stand when not in use. Cover it with a silk or satin scarf to prevent dust and tangles.
